Literature summary extracted from

  • Saraav, I.; Pandey, K.; Misra, R.; Singh, S.; Sharma, M.; Sharma, S.
    Characterization of MymA protein as a flavin-containing monooxygenase and as a target of isoniazid (2017), Chem. Biol. Drug Des., 89, 152-160 .

KM Value [mM]

EC Number KM Value [mM] KM Value Maximum [mM] Substrate Comment Organism Structure
1.14.13.8 0.0202
-
trimethylamine at pH 8.0 and 30°C Mycobacterium tuberculosis
1.14.13.8 0.0385
-
Thiourea at pH 8.0 and 30°C Mycobacterium tuberculosis
